HANDOVER NOTE

From: R. Okafor, outgoing Director
To: L. Brandt, incoming Director
Cc: Sales leads

Re: Joint venture proposal with Tarvelle Logistics. Terms are at second draft; equity split remains unresolved. Legal review by the Harwyn team is due month-end. Keep the sales leads briefed on territory implications. Background and intent are captured in the confidential note that follows.

board note of kawif-kajop: Ralaelax Foods is in early talks to buy Novaelox Works for about $55.7 million. The Wenael launch date is May 9, and nothing goes to the press before then.

**Ticket: Config drift on SquatSentry scanner nodes**

During last week's audit we found the SquatSentry typo-squatting scanner running divergent configurations across the three worker nodes in the Drellhaven cluster. Node two still carries the old similarity threshold and an outdated registry mirror list, which likely explains the missed detections flagged by the Pemberline team. Proposal: re-baseline all nodes from the canonical manifest and add a drift check to the deploy job. The canonical values we should converge on are as follows.

deployment values, bahop-tahog:
[kasvan]
port = 11211
team = kasdor
host = kasvan.orvexforge.example
region = lower-3
access_code = ac_76e68d
timeout_ms = 2000

Hey, welcome to the Moondial on-call rotation! Quick heads-up: the nightly backfill scheduler usually pages around 02:30 if a partition lags, and nine times out of ten the fix is just re-queuing the stuck shard. Don't restart the coordinator unless the queue depth alert also fires. Everything else — escalation steps, dashboards, known flaky jobs — is in the runbook, linked below.

operations page: https://confluence.lumicsys.internal/projects/display/projects/display

### Step 3: Apply monthly partition migration

The Cobblewick ledger service partitions its events table by month. This step applies the next partition's DDL via the migration runner, which only accepts signed migration bundles. The runner verifies the signature before touching production, and unsigned bundles are logged and dropped. Bundles for this release are signed with the key below.

rollout seal: bky19_eMLCfa2rZ3EgiNqssvu